Pairing The Crosses We Bear for Balanced Visual Hierarchy

A common mistake small business owners make is letting the decorative font do all the work. To keep your designs professional, it is crucial to pair The Crosses We Bear with simpler typefaces. Think of it as the star of the show; the supporting actors should be understated. I typically pair it with a clean sans serif font for body text, such as product descriptions, shipping information, or website navigation.

This combination creates a modern typography style that balances emotion with clarity. The handwritten font provides the warmth and personality, while the sans serif provides structure and readability. For a café creating menus, you might use The Crosses We Bear for the section headers (like "Pastries" or "Beverages") and a simple serif font for the item lists. This hierarchy guides the customer’s eye naturally through the content. If you are designing a logo, you could use the handwritten font for the brand name and a light geometric sans serif for the tagline below it. This versatility makes it a valuable asset in your design assets library.

Practical Tips for Implementation and Licensing

Before you start applying The Crosses We Bear to your commercial projects, there are a few technical considerations to keep in mind. First, always check the included styles and file formats. Most premium fonts come in multiple weights and formats (OTF, TTF) that ensure compatibility with various design software like Adobe Illustrator, Photoshop, or Canva. Look for alternates and ligatures if available; these small details can add extra polish to your designs, especially when spacing words closely together.

Another critical step is reviewing the commercial font licensing. As a business owner, you need to ensure you have the right to use the font on products, packaging, merchandise, templates, client work, or digital downloads. Some licenses allow unlimited web usage, while others may restrict print runs. Understanding these terms protects your business from legal issues down the line. Also, consider multilingual support if you plan to expand your market internationally. Ensuring the font supports the characters you need prevents awkward gaps in your translations.
